Ecological studies of Coccidioides immitis.Orda A. Plunkett and F. E. Swatek

In: Ajello, L. et al. 1957. Proc. Symp. Coccidioidomycosis.Public Health Service Publication 575.

1957

May 1954, coccidioidomycosis found in 5 UCLA anthropology students excavating an Native American midden.

Soil Samples from the midden were positive.

80 burrow samples taken near the midden – all negative.

Ecological studies of Coccidioides immitis.Orda A. Plunkett and F. E. Swatek

In: Ajello, L. et al. 1957. Proc. Symp. Coccidioidomycosis.Public Health Service Publication 575.

1957

May 1954, coccidioidomycosis found in 5 UCLA anthropology students excavating an Native American midden.

Soil Samples from the midden were positive.

80 burrow samples taken near the midden – all negative.

440 pocket mice and kangaroo rats captured near the midden -- all negative.

Ecology

Many fungi are endophytes, they live in their plant hosts without causing apparent disease. When the leaf, stem or plant dies, the fungus becomes active, consumes the dead plant and reproduces.

Hypothesis, Coccidioides spp. are Endozoans, they live in their natural animal hosts without causing apparent disease. When the animal dies, the fungus becomes active, consumes the dead animal and reproduces.

MMWR / August 24, 2018 / Vol. 67 / No. 33

Nine confirmed coccidioidomycosis cases were identified among 2,410 solar farm workers in California.

The incidence among workers (1,095 per 100,000 persons/year) was 4.4 to 210.6 times higher than background county rates, providing evidence that illness was work-related.
